Future Food Fund is a specialist food and agriculture impact fund established to invest in early-stage companies in Western Europe. Founded with the mission to transform the food and agriculture value chain, the firm addresses significant environmental challenges associated with food production, including climate change, biodiversity loss, and pollution. The fund's commitment to sustainability is evident in its investment strategy, which emphasizes technology-driven solutions.
Currently, Future Food Fund operates with a dedicated team of six professionals, including founding partners and investment directors. The firm focuses on Seed and Series A stages, targeting innovative startups that align with its mission. Although specific metrics regarding assets under management (AUM) are not disclosed, the firm has built a notable portfolio of impactful companies. The office is located at House Modernes Lange Viestraat 2b, 3511 BK Utrecht, Netherlands.
Future Food Fund invests primarily in early-stage founders at the Seed and Series A levels, concentrating on technology-driven solutions within the agrifoodtech sector. The firm’s investment strategy encompasses several key focus areas, including sustainable farming innovations, resilient supply chains, and sustainable food development technologies.
In sustainable farming, the fund seeks innovations in biological crop protection, seed innovation, digital soil monitoring, and AI-driven farming systems. For resilient supply chains, the focus is on solutions that enhance demand and supply matching, sourcing transparency, carbon footprinting, and verified insetting. Additionally, the firm invests in sustainable food development technologies, such as precision fermentation, cell-based CDMOs, upcycled ingredients, and bio-based or compostable packaging.

Peter Arensman - Founding Partner. Peter has extensive experience in venture capital and has led numerous investments in the agrifoodtech sector.
Kim Wagenaar - Investment Director. Kim specializes in early-stage investments and has a strong background in agribusiness.
Jaap Strengers - Managing Partner. Jaap brings a wealth of knowledge in sustainable agriculture and has been instrumental in shaping the fund's investment strategy.
Silla Scheepens - Partner. Silla focuses on sourcing and evaluating potential investments, leveraging her expertise in technology-driven solutions.
Jeroen Kimmels - Founding & Managing Partner. Jeroen has a strong track record in venture capital and is dedicated to supporting sustainable innovations in food and agriculture.
Miguel Knudsen Salazar - Investment Manager. Miguel plays a key role in analyzing investment opportunities and supporting portfolio companies.

In recent months, Future Food Fund has made significant investments in several agrifoodtech companies, including Agreenculture and TRACT. These investments align with the firm's mission to promote sustainability in food production. The firm continues to seek innovative startups that address environmental challenges within the agrifood sector.
